About The Position

As a Senior Project Manager at Zurn Elkay, you lead complex, multi-disciplinary, footprint optimization projects for the Zurn Elkay business. You plan requirements with internal customers and usher projects through the entire project lifecycle. This includes managing project schedules and budget, identifying risks, and clearly communicating goals to project stakeholders, including senior leadership. You will be responsible for providing program management support for strategic operations and distribution initiatives across a variety of business groups and geographies.
